Address

ecash:qqs6ml7fk0fllz93ju2uwmzyp73vfrd2sqjxm3ayj7Copy

Total Received

1857022 XEC

Total Sent

1857022 XEC

№ Transactions

14

Final Balance

0 XEC

Transactions
Filter